Charter Communications (CHTR) recently confirmed a buyout deal for Liberty Broadband, with terms that are reportedly above the company’s previous offer. The announcement follows earlier speculation about a potential combination between the two firms. Liberty Broadband holds a significant stake in Charter, and a full acquisition could simplify the corporate structure and align strategic interests. While the exact terms of the transaction have not been fully disclosed, market participants are evaluating the potential valuation and structure. The deal is subject to customary closing conditions and regulatory approvals. Charter had previously proposed a buyout, and the improved terms suggest a willingness to reach a definitive agreement. The companies have not yet provided specific price per share or equity values, but the development has drawn attention from investors tracking consolidation in the cable and broadband sector. Charter and Liberty Broadband already have overlapping ownership, and a full buyout could reduce complexity in governance and capital allocation. The transaction may also affect Charter’s debt profile and future financing needs, depending on the mix of cash and stock used. From a sector perspective, the deal underscores ongoing consolidation trends among cable operators and content distributors. Competitors such as Comcast and Altice may watch the outcome closely. Regulatory scrutiny could be a factor, given the combined entity’s market presence. Investors should note that the improved terms may reflect a higher valuation for Liberty Broadband’s assets, including its stake in Charter and other investments. However, no official confirmation on the exact premium or financing structure has been released. From an investment standpoint, the announcement could influence the stocks of both companies in the near term. Charter’s shares might react to the potential dilution or leverage increase, while Liberty Broadband’s stock could trade closer to the implied buyout price if the deal is seen as likely to close. However, without detailed terms, any price movements should be interpreted cautiously. Broader market implications may include increased focus on cable consolidation and the value of spectrum and infrastructure assets. The deal could also signal confidence in the broadband industry’s long-term growth prospects, despite competition from fiber and wireless alternatives. Investors should monitor regulatory proceedings and shareholder votes for further clarity. As with any merger, execution risks and integration challenges remain.
